Samantha Arnold Biography

I’m not anyone special, just a someone who finds it hard to express themself, so I put it on paper. My words can’t always describe how I feel exactly, but they can come close and if that’s all I can do right at this moment, that’s fine. So, I haven’t written a book, I’m just writing poems because I love to, and I want to somehow show how I feel and see what other people think of my poems.)

The Best Poem Of Samantha Arnold

Cut

There have been times in her life
where she’s been lost in a trance,
she wants to cry,
she feels so alone.
Her heart skips a beat,
then it races,
an erratic thud of her past she wish she never had.
An addicted adrenaline rush,
the tease of the first cut.
As her pain drips down her arm,
she begins to weep.
A split second is a life time of memories.
A silent cry of S.O.S will never erase the thoughts that haunt her mind.
